Senior Project Manager, Superyacht Design

With a long history of ultra-high end design projects within the marine sector, this incredible brand has worked on some of the largest and most beautiful superyachts in the world. Their success has continued to evolve and now, as a result, they are increasing the size of their team to ensure they can maintain both their high quality of work and their increasing workload.
The Project Manager is responsible for their projects, managing both the internal and external teams to ensure the projects are delivered on time, in budget and to an incredibly high standard. The role includes managing, designing and helping to realise the creative team’s vision.
Experience with large superyacht projects is essential for this role with a large portfolio of finished projects. The senior level of this role requires this experience so you can use this knowledge to develop the broader team.
 
Responsibilities:
  • Creating, reviewing and adapting project planning and work schedules to ensure projects are delivered on time.
  • Liaise coordinate and correspond with the shipyard, client managers, captains, naval architects and sub-contractors.
  • Effectively communicate and translate the interior or exterior design information to the Client and Shipyard.
  • Design the General Arrangement plans of existing projects and new proposals.
  • Working closely with the creative teams to meet the design brief.
  • Provide CAD drawings and 3D models to shipyard and/or subcontractor manufacturers.
  • Organise and supply information to visualisers.
  • Actively manage the client relationship, identifying issues and communicating effectively to the client and escalating when needed to the company principals, heads of department, MD and Board.
  • Prepare and present project meetings including overseas visits.
  • Reporting to the team principals at regular intervals on progress along with updating with project work both internally and at the shipyard.
  • Work with team principals to define the scope and budget for existing and potential client projects. Working closely with the head of finance to track project expenses and communicate progress on deliverables to ensure accurate invoicing.
  • Identify opportunities to develop existing client business, providing valuable advice and recommendations.
Skills & Abilities
  • A creative flair and excellent organisational skills & initiative.
  • Extensive experience as a project manager, having worked on and delivered superyacht projects.
  • Exceptional client and team relationship skills, with excellent communication skills both written and verbal.
  • Eye for detail and a working knowledge of industry standards, and yacht codes.
  • Experience designing GA’s, 3D modelling, 2D drafting as well as some hand sketching would be desirable. A Portfolio is required for the application of this role.
  • Excellent IT skills, software knowledge of AutoCAD, Rhino, InDesign, Photoshop and planning software.
